Tackling plaster damage can be intimidating, but with the right tools and techniques, it's a skill any contractor can master. Start by assessing the extent of the damage. Is it a small crack? Or are we dealing with a substantial breach? Each scenario requires unique solutions. Once you've identified the issue, gather your materials: plaster patching compound, sandpaper, a filling blade, and possibly some mesh screening.

A key principle in plaster repair is to create a smooth, even surface. This involves applying the patching compound in thin applications, allowing each layer to dry completely before moving on to the next. Smoothing between layers ensures a seamless finish. For larger repairs, consider using plasterboard patches or mesh support.

Finally, treat your repair area with a suitable primer before applying your desired finish. With practice and attention to detail, you'll be able to restore plaster damage like a pro.

Sailing Through : Expert Wall and Ceiling Repair Tips

Achieving a flawless finish for your walls and ceilings requires more than just slapping some paint on. Whether you're tackling minor cracks or extensive damage, these expert tips will provide smooth sailing throughout the entire repair process. Begin by properly diagnosing the type of damage. Is it a hairline split? A dent? Understanding the problem enables you to choose the best repair method and materials.

  • Repairing small cracks with spackle is a quick and easy fix. Apply a thin layer, let it dry completely, and sand it smooth before priming and painting.
  • Blending new patches into the existing wall surface can be tricky. Use a putty knife and texture roller to create a similar finish.
  • Prioritize ventilation during the repair process. This will help avoid paint fumes from building up and causing headaches or discomfort.

By following these tips, you can confidently tackle wall and ceiling repairs and obtain a professional-looking result.

DIY Plaster Repair Marvels

Got a hole in your wall that's driving you crazy? Don't worry, achieving impeccable plaster repair is easier than you think! With the right materials, and a little bit of elbow grease, you can transform that unsightly blemish into a seamless part of your wall. Let's dive into the basics of DIY plaster repair, empowering you to become a home renovation hero.

  • First, gather your arsenal of supplies: plaster patch, a scraper, sandpaper, and a damp cloth. You might also need some drywall mesh for larger repairs.
  • Next, carefully smooth the damaged area by removing loose debris and scraping the surface.
  • Now, apply your plaster patch to the hole using a spatula, building it up gradually.
  • Allow each layer to harden completely before applying the next.
  • Once the plaster is dry, use sandpaper to blend the repaired area until it's flush with the surrounding wall.
  • Finally, give your masterpiece a final wipe down and admire your handiwork!
